First, a disclaimer: I like Leopard, aka OS X 10.5, the Apple operating-system upgrade that hit stores on Friday evening. True, Apple’s list of 300+ new features includes several dozen I’ll never touch. (A Danish dictionary! Analysis templates, whatever those are!) But even when I filter out everything that doesn’t matter to me, I’m left with a long list of stuff that’ll make my computing life meaningfully better. Compared to Windows Vista, Leopard is a meatier, more polished, more immediately useful, less annoying OS upgrade.

Check out this article it’s providing feedback on OS X Leopard, I still remain a fan of it, have been using it and am very impressed, haven’t got the Time Machine thing working yet, the important things though, I like the screensaver and the new backdrops, also sleep is a lot quicker and works very well.
